Japan has beaten Australia, 4-3, in 12 innings. The win sets up a rematch with Team USA in Thursday's gold-medal game. Masumi Mishina scored the winning run off the bat of Rei Nishiyama. More...

Australia is now guaranteed at least a bronze medal in Beijing, as it defeated Canada, 5-3, on Day 12. The Aussies will next face Japan, and that winner will play the U.S. for the championship. More...

Japan has pulled a monumental upset over Team USA. The U.S. fell to the Japanese, 3-1, for their first loss in Beijing. The U.S. had won the previous three Olympic titles. More...

As softball in Beijing winds down, so does the sport's place in the Games. Thursday's gold-medal bout will signify the end of Olympic-level softball. The sport has 13 months to lobby for re-entry in 2016. More...

Monica Abbott tossed a perfect game and the United States smacked three home runs in an 8-0 victory over the Netherlands in five innings on Day 9. The Americans are 6-0 heading into the final day of round-robin play. More...

Seven players banged out a total of nine hits and the U.S. improved to 7-0 in Beijing thanks to a 9-0 dismantling of China. All nine runs were scored in the first inning -- tying an Olympic record -- and two outs. More...
